vue3pc端屏幕自适应
时间: 2023-10-06 17:07:20 浏览: 138
对于Vue 3的PC端屏幕自适应,你可以采用以下几种方法:
1. 使用CSS媒体查询:在你的Vue组件中,可以使用CSS媒体查询来根据不同的屏幕尺寸应用不同的样式。你可以定义不同的CSS类,然后在组件中根据屏幕尺寸动态地切换这些类。例如,在`<style>`标签中,你可以这样定义媒体查询:
```css
@media screen and (max-width: 768px) {
.container {
/* 在小屏幕上应用的样式 */
}
}
@media screen and (min-width: 769px) {
.container {
/* 在大屏幕上应用的样式 */
}
}
```
然后,在Vue组件中使用这些类:
```html
<template>
<div :class="{'container': true}"></div>
</template>
```
2. 使用Vue插件:可以使用一些第三方的Vue插件来实现PC端屏幕自适应。例如,`vue-responsive`是一个常用的插件,它提供了一些指令和响应式工具,可以根据屏幕尺寸来动态地显示或隐藏元素。你可以通过安装该插件并按照它的文档进行配置和使用。
3. 使用Flexbox布局:Flexbox布局是一种强大的CSS布局方式,可以很方便地实现响应式布局。在Vue组件中,你可以使用Flexbox布局来自动调整元素的大小和位置,使其适应不同的屏幕尺寸。通过设置合适的Flexbox属性,你可以轻松地实现PC端屏幕自适应。
以上是几种常见的方法,你可以根据自己的需求选择适合的方法来实现Vue 3的PC端屏幕自适应。希望对你有所帮助!
阅读全文